At the second December BOE meeting, president O'Leary intimated that policy 2270 - Religion in the Schools - would be reviewed by the board at one of the January meetings. The date was subsequently changed to March. As there is only one March meeting left, I assume the discussion will occur on 21 March. There are those offering odds that the debate will be put off until after the April BOE election on the theory that none of the three incumbent BOE candidates - Jasey, Miller and O'Leary - are anxious to have a vote before then, but I think the BOE executive committee of O'Leary, Betheil and Frazer that sets the agendas has more integrity than that.
